Summary

Pathological complete response (pCR) is not a validated surrogate for overall survival (OS) in muscle-invasive bladder cancer (MIBC) neoadjuvant trials. This study found pCR did not meet trial-level surrogacy criteria for OS, questioning its use in trial design.
